Put Your Game Face On: A Metaphor for Life - In sports, athletes put on their "game face" before stepping onto the field. It’s more than just a look—it’s a mindset. It signals focus, determination, and readiness to compete. But this concept extends beyond the world of sports. Life itself is a competition, a challenge, a test of resilience, and putting your game face on is about showing up with the right attitude, no matter the circumstances. To put your game face on means mentally preparing yourself to face obstacles, staying composed under pressure, and refusing to let distractions or emotions get in the way of performance. It is a metaphor for how to approach challenges in work, relationships, and personal growth. The Power of the Game Face Mindset A game face is not just about appearing confident—it is about being mentally strong, committed, and prepared for whatever comes next. 1. Facing Challenges with Determination Life will test you. Whether it’s a difficult project, a major decision, or an unexpected setback, how you approach it determines the outcome. A game face represents focus and readiness, helping you push through difficulties rather than retreat from them. 2. Blocking Out Distractions In sports, a player with a game face tunes out the noise—the crowd, the pressure, and the doubt. In life, distractions are everywhere—self-doubt, external negativity, unnecessary worries. Keeping your game face on means locking in on what truly matters. 3. Maintaining Composure Under Pressure Pressure can either break you or make you sharper. The difference is mindset. A game face shows the world—and yourself—that you are in control, even when things get tough. 4. Projecting Confidence Even When You Feel Uncertain No one always feels 100% ready, but success often comes from acting with confidence anyway. Putting on your game face is about choosing confidence over hesitation and showing up with energy and conviction. Applying the Game Face Mentality to Everyday Life 1. In Work and Career Approaching every task with professionalism and readiness builds credibility. Meeting challenges with a strong mindset increases resilience and success. A game face at work means showing up prepared, handling setbacks without panic, and taking ownership of responsibilities. 2. In Personal Development Self-improvement requires discipline and mental toughness. The right mindset helps you push through discomfort—whether it’s in fitness, learning a new skill, or overcoming personal weaknesses. Growth happens when you show up for yourself every day with the same intensity as an athlete stepping onto the field. 3. In Relationships and Social Interactions Conflicts and challenges in relationships require emotional composure. Keeping your game face on means communicating effectively, staying calm in disagreements, and being present in important moments. Strong relationships thrive on emotional intelligence, patience, and a mindset of understanding rather than reaction. When to Put Your Game Face On Before a major task – Whether it’s a big meeting, a job interview, or a personal challenge, mental preparation makes all the difference. During moments of pressure – When emotions run high, composure and focus prevent impulsive decisions. When facing adversity – Life will throw setbacks your way. A game face helps you push forward instead of getting stuck. Every single day – Consistency matters. The strongest people don’t only step up when it’s easy—they bring their best effort every day. Conclusion Putting your game face on is about choosing strength over hesitation, discipline over distractions, and focus over fear. Life, like any game, rewards those who step onto the field prepared, determined, and ready to give their best. Whether in career, relationships, or personal growth, the mindset you bring shapes the results you get. So when life presents a challenge, don’t back down—lock in, focus, and put your game face on.

Introduction

Happiness is contagious, but only if it is fully expressed. When you show genuine joy, enthusiasm, and positivity, others naturally reflect that energy back to you. However, many people suppress their happiness, either out of self-consciousness or fear of judgment, limiting their ability to attract the same energy in return.

If you want positivity from others, you must first radiate it fully and without hesitation. This article explores why happiness spreads, how to express it more openly, and how it can transform your relationships, social interactions, and even your mindset.


1. Happiness Is a Mirror: What You Project, You Receive

Humans are wired to respond to emotions. Just like negativity can create a cycle of stress and conflict, happiness and warmth can create a cycle of positivity and connection.

📌 Example:

  • When you smile at someone genuinely, they are far more likely to smile back.
  • If you greet someone with enthusiasm, they often respond in the same way.
  • When you share excitement, others feel drawn to that energy.

💡 Key Lesson: People mirror emotions—if you want joy and positivity, you must express it first.


2. The Problem: Many People Suppress Their Happiness

Many people hold back their joy because they:
❌ Fear looking “silly” or “too much”
❌ Worry about judgment or rejection
❌ Believe they need to “tone it down” in serious situations
❌ Have been conditioned to see happiness as immature or unrealistic

📌 Example:

  • You see someone you love, but instead of showing excitement, you hold back and just say a low-energy “Hey.”
  • You achieve something great but downplay it, fearing it may come off as bragging.
  • You find something funny but keep your laughter quiet because others around you aren’t laughing.

💡 Key Lesson: Hiding happiness weakens its power. The more you suppress it, the less others feel encouraged to reflect it back to you.


3. Fully Expressing Happiness Creates a Ripple Effect

When you express authentic joy with full energy, you give others permission to do the same. People are drawn to genuine positivity, and this creates a ripple effect in social interactions.

📌 How Expressed Happiness Spreads:
✔ Smiling & Laughing Openly – Encourages others to loosen up.
✔ Excitement in Your Voice & Body Language – Makes conversations more engaging.
✔ Sharing Gratitude & Appreciation – Inspires warmth in relationships.
✔ Celebrating Others’ Wins – Encourages mutual support and joy.
✔ Using Positive Words & Encouragement – Lifts the mood of an entire group.

💡 Key Lesson: The more fully you express your happiness, the more you create an environment where joy is normal and welcome.


4. How to Fully Express Happiness Without Holding Back

To receive more joy from others, practice unapologetically expressing it yourself.

🔹 A. Smile Without Hesitation

✔ Instead of waiting for others to smile first, take the lead.
✔ Smile with your eyes and full energy—people can feel the difference.
✔ Let your happiness be seen, not hidden.

🔹 B. Use Enthusiastic Body Language

✔ Lean in when you’re excited.
✔ Use open gestures, not closed-off posture.
✔ Allow your face to fully show emotions instead of suppressing them.

🔹 C. Speak With Energy & Positivity

✔ Let your voice reflect your excitement—don’t speak in a monotone.
✔ Use positive words and compliments freely.
✔ Laugh loudly and unapologetically when something is funny.

🔹 D. Celebrate Wins—Yours & Others’

✔ Express joy for your own achievements without worrying about judgment.
✔ Congratulate others enthusiastically—not just politely.
✔ Treat small wins as big moments—joy multiplies when shared.

🔹 E. Practice Gratitude Out Loud

✔ Instead of just thinking about what makes you happy, say it out loud.
✔ Express appreciation to others whenever possible.
✔ Shift conversations toward what’s going well, rather than dwelling on negativity.

💡 Key Lesson: Happiness must be felt and expressed fully—otherwise, it stays locked inside and doesn’t spread.


5. The Results: A More Positive, Magnetic Life

When you radiate authentic happiness, you create more positive experiences and deeper connections.

📌 What Happens When You Fully Express Joy:
✔ People feel more comfortable around you.
✔ Conversations become lighter and more enjoyable.
✔ You attract like-minded positive people.
✔ Your own happiness deepens because it’s reinforced by others.

💡 Key Lesson: The more you freely express joy, the more you invite it back into your life.


Conclusion: Let Your Happiness Shine, and It Will Come Back to You

✔ Happiness spreads—but only if you express it fully.
✔ Holding back joy weakens its power and limits how others reflect it back to you.
✔ Enthusiasm, positivity, and genuine energy attract more of the same.
✔ By sharing happiness freely, you create a world where joy is normal, welcomed, and reciprocated.
